Sanford UDO changes may ease emergency facility approvals

Sanford planners supported several land-use changes, including allowing fire, sheriff and emergency-service facilities “by right” at the Aug. 18 meeting. The council will consider the “by right” request and several rezoning requests on Sept. 1.

The Sanford planning board recommended a staff-initiated Uniform Development Ordinance (UDO) amendment to change Article 4’s Permitted Use to allow the land use of fire, sheriff, and emergency services in all zoning districts “by right.”

Currently, a special use permit is required for emergency service development in RA, RR,

RN-20, R-20, SN-12, SN-9, UN-6, MF-12 and NC.

Planning staff said the “by right” change would ease the financial burden on volunteer fire departments needing to expand and build new facilities, would expedite the process by eliminating meetings, that Lee County Government supported the change, that rapid growth caused the need for increased services so homeowner’s could meet insurance requirements, and Sanford planners acknowledged residential concerns about siren noises, lights and large trucks rushing to aid citizens, and during a conversation after the meeting, said residents who did not like them next to their property would eventually move.

Planners said surrounding counties implemented the same “by right” land use.

The public hearing for the UDO “by right” change for emergency services facilities is Sept. 1.

The council set a public hearing date of Sept. 1 to discuss annexing 27 acres at 1601 Carthage Street in the ETJ for Rollingdale Investments, LLC to attain sewer service. Rollingdale Investment, LLC is a real estate development company tied to Josh Swindell of Raleigh-based Envision Homes, known for residential projects in Sanford and Durham. The company purchased the land in 2023.

The council held public hearings at the Aug. 18 meeting, and the planning board recommended each of the following, and the council will vote on Sept. 1:

Mark Lyczkowski of ML Consulting, Inc’s, request to amend the existing conditional zoning from 2024 to revise the design for removing a connection to Nixon Drive and add a single-family detached lot on Nixon Drive.

The original plans had two entrances for compliance with the UDO, which has changed. On March 3, 2026, the Sanford City Council unanimously approved a change to the subdivision rules that increased the threshold for requiring two entrances from 30 lots to 100 lots. The county also adopted this change.

The change was intended to make the local rules consistent with North Carolina Fire Code standards.

During the discussion, Lyczkowski said he had “not figured out” how to create a buffer for Willard Meadows subdivision on the U.S. Highway 421 border because of the North Carolina Department of Transportation’s fence. See the yellow indication.

Senior Planner Amy McNeil suggested planting a buffer of Leland evergreens between the townhomes and single-family homes, as indicated in green.

Lyczkowski said existing trees were ten to twelve inches in diameter, and McNeil said maybe he could leave the trees and fill gaps with evergreens.

Ali Java with Pine Cell Repair, LLC’s request to rezone from general commercial to general commercial conditional zoning District for a 500-square-foot apartment on the first floor of his commercial building constructed in the 1900s at 706 W. Pearl Street. Java attained dedicated parking across the street on Horner Boulevard with Glorious Community Childcare Center, LLC. The upstairs is storage only.

Sanford’s land use plan designates this parcel as Neighborhood Center, which encourages “upper story” residences in mixed-use buildings, but not first-story residences.

The second-story “door to nowhere” is used for moving boxes, and the only access to the second floor is a pull-down ladder, no stairs, and the door has been secured and meets code.

Jones & Cnossen Engineering, PLLC, and property owner Golong Holdings, LLC’s representative, William Norton’s proposed plans for 10.19 acres of vacant land on Rose Street, the planning board recommended rezoning from urban neighborhood to multifamily to allow the development of a multi-family apartment community. The property is between 706 W. Rose Street and 808 W. Rose Street.

The board approved the purchase of a new diesel powered 25 cubic yard leaf vacuum at $363,600.

The city will transfer $100,000 from retained earnings to pay for renovations to the Siler City building. The transfer decreases the retained earnings budget by $100,000 and increases the contract services budget by the same amount to cover the renovation costs.

The council approved funding a $150k walking bridge at Sanford Golf Course near Hole #11.

The board authorized moving $1,290,630 from capital outlay for the capital project purchase of land at the Big Buffalo Wastewater Treatment Plant for future potential expansion, with a total funding plan of $3.37 million.

The following projects used bond interest proceeds from 2021, when the city issued $74 million in bonds, and 2024 and 2025 bond issuances and some projects will also use grant funds and reserves:

$642,960 for a utility building design.

Purchase and install automated metering infrastructure with $308,523.

Design and construct 69,000 linear feet of 18-inch diameter sewer force main from Pittsboro Lift Station to the City’s Little Buffalo Lift Station. This project is to be financed through grant funds and debt issuance.

$110,366 to install, upgrade, and repair miscellaneous water and sewer infrastructure. This project is to be financed through bond proceeds and reserves.

$139,523 to pay for the Town of Siler City utility improvements for their wastewater system and the development, operation and management of the project. This project is to be financed through contributions from other local governments and grant proceeds.

$5,372,005 for expansion of the existing Water Treatment Plant. This project is to be financed through retained earnings, bond proceeds, and contributions from other local governments.
